Waterfront demolition near Lake Conroe in Conroe, Texas is necessary when structures become unsafe due to rotted piling, destroyed decking, or storm damage from SJRA-managed water levels and open-lake wave fetch. Demolition is also required before building new structures, when modernizing outdated wood systems with composite or aluminum, or when deteriorating structures cause environmental damage to the waterway.
Demolition cost for Conroe, Texas waterfront properties depends on structure type, size, and material. Wood piers dismantle faster and cheaper than concrete bulkheads or seawalls. Pile extraction adds cost based on pile quantity and type. Working from water requires barges and floating cranes which increases cost by 40-60% compared to shore-accessible sites near Lake Conroe.

We use vibro-drivers for steel supports and hydraulic excavators for concrete piles near Lake Conroe. Complete pile extraction without remnants in the ground prepares the site for new construction.
